I travelled to Glasgow early sat morning for a last minute work commitment and I didnt really have time to arrange accommodation, I am not familiar with Glasgow at all, I have shopped there once before and managed to get myself lost so I was relying on the taxi driver to recomend a nice affordable hotel, he brought me straight to the West Park Hotel said "he has stayed there before and it was a good hotel". I didnt know what to expect.
I was greated by a well presented smiling receptionist, I was offered a room for the single rate of £27.50 and asked if i would like breakfast the continental was £4.50 which was fine for me as I was checking out early the next morning, there was a 21st birthday party held in the function room not far from my room, I was notified of the party and of the time it would end, i found the receptionist very informative.
The room and bathroom was very clean and it had everything I required for my stay. I felt very comfortable.
I had a quick dinner as I really just wanted to go to bed, while I was in the restaurant I was again greated with friendly staff, I had a plain cheese pizza which had fresh sliced tomatoes which I loved.
Breakfast in the morning was very much the same as dinner the night before, nice coffee is always a must at 9am on any morning but even more so on a sunday morning when you have a full day of work ahead.
I would stay here again and I recomend this hotel to other travelers and to people that need to put their head down after a long day at work.
